Perovion LPO FLA

Dilauroyl peroxide (DLP) initiator for controlled polymerization applications.

Perovion LPO FLA is a solid organic peroxide based on dilauroyl peroxide (LPO) chemistry, supplied as white flakes for use as a radical initiator in polymerization processes. Perovion LPO FLA decomposes thermally to generate free radicals, supporting the suspension and mass polymerization of vinyl chloride as well as the polymerization of methyl methacrylate and other monomers across a range of reactor types and production scales. Perovion LPO FLA is widely used across polymer production, acrylic and specialty resin systems, and thermoset composite applications requiring a moderate-temperature diacyl peroxide initiator with predictable, reproducible decomposition behavior.

Perovion LPO FLA Overview

Dilauroyl peroxide is a diacyl-type organic peroxide, structurally distinct from ketone peroxides and hydroperoxides, offering a moderate decomposition temperature range well suited to suspension and mass polymerization processes. Perovion LPO FLA is supplied as clean white flakes without visible contamination, giving formulators a solid, easy-to-dose initiator form that simplifies handling compared with liquid peroxide concentrates. This solid flake form also supports straightforward metering into polymerization reactors at controlled addition rates, reducing the handling precautions typically associated with liquid peroxide dosing systems.

As a solid initiator, Perovion LPO FLA is added directly to polymerization reactors according to the target reaction temperature and desired molecular weight of the resulting polymer. In vinyl chloride suspension and mass polymerization, Perovion LPO FLA is typically used within a defined moderate-temperature window to achieve controlled conversion rates and consistent resin properties across production batches, supporting resin manufacturers who need predictable molecular weight distribution.

Technical Specifications

  • Chemical Type: Dilauroyl peroxide (LPO)
  • CAS No.: 105-74-8
  • Physical Form: Flakes (white, without visible contamination)
  • Molecular Weight: Approximately 398.6 g/mol (indicative; to be confirmed based on the final specification sheet)
  • Theoretical Active Oxygen Content: Approximately 4.01% (indicative for this grade; to be confirmed based on the final specification sheet)
  • Recommended Vinyl Chloride Polymerization Temperature: Approximately 60-80°C (indicative; to be confirmed based on the final specification sheet)
  • Recommended Methyl Methacrylate Polymerization Temperature: Approximately 60-90°C (indicative; to be confirmed based on the final specification sheet)
  • Shelf Life: Approximately 3 months under recommended storage conditions (indicative; to be confirmed based on the final specification sheet)

Storage Recommendations

  • Recommended maximum storage temperature: To be confirmed based on the final specification sheet.
  • Store in a dry, well-ventilated area away from heat sources, direct sunlight, and ignition sources.
  • Keep containers tightly closed and stored upright to prevent contamination, and label partially used containers clearly for downstream handlers.
  • Avoid contact with reducing agents, acids, alkalis, and heavy metal compounds that can accelerate decomposition.
  • Rotate stock on a first-in, first-out basis and inspect containers periodically for signs of caking, moisture ingress, or damage.
